In Episode 50, Krista Stoker and Ashley Sunshine break down the unique opportunities summer presents for college athletes—especially pitchers and hitters—looking to reset, improve, and take control of their development. They explore how structured programs, biomechanics assessments, and individualized training can reignite performance and confidence after a long season. The conversation dives into how data-driven feedback supports growth, the risks of summer burnout, and why understanding one’s identity as an athlete is crucial for long-term success. Whether you’re training, resting, or recalibrating, this episode offers insights to help athletes, parents, and coaches make the most of the off-season.
